Ruth Langsford Admits ‘I Couldn’t Get Out’ as She Recalls Awkward Moment with Son Jack
Ruth Langsford, the charming presenter from the popular daytime talk show “Loose Women,” recently shared an enlightening anecdote about her relationship with her son, Jack, during her appearance on the podcast “There I’ve Said It.” Known for her candidness, Langsford opened up about the challenges and humorous moments that come with motherhood, especially as her son has grown into adulthood. Jack, who is now 23 years old and shares a complicated and loving relationship with his mother, has made it clear that he has some reservations when it comes to shopping and dining out with Ruth.
The Shopping Incident That Caught Jack Off Guard
One memorable story Ruth shared involved a shopping experience that captured both the essence of their bond and the occasional tension between them. During an outing to a clothing store, Ruth came across a pair of trousers in blue that caught her attention. Curious, she asked a sales associate whether those trousers were available in black. However, to her disappointment, the employee confirmed that they were not in stock. Rather than accepting this information, Ruth decided it was important to seek out the item herself and continued her search throughout the store.
Eventually, Ruth discovered the very trousers she had been seeking. With a sense of determination, she made her way back to the sales associate to point out that the black trousers were indeed in stock, much to Jack’s chagrin. This unexpected turn of events made Jack feel embarrassed and exasperated, leading to an awkward moment that Ruth now nostalgically recalls as she reflects on the ups and downs of their relationship.
From Adoring Child to Embarrassed Teenager
Langsford also described how her relationship with Jack has transformed over the years. She noted a sudden shift when he transitioned from being a devoted little boy to a teenager who often cringed at his mother’s playful antics. “It’s amusing to think about; he used to love my jokes and even my silly dance moves in the supermarket. But as he entered his teenage years, those moments turned into embarrassing memories for him,” Ruth laughingly explained.
